Why the Right Real Estate Agent Matters

Buying a home is a little like assembling an all-star team—you need the right players in your corner. While interest rates, budgets, and neighborhoods often get the spotlight, choosing the right real estate agent can make a huge difference in your overall experience.

A knowledgeable agent doesn’t just unlock doors. They provide local market insights, negotiate on your behalf, spot potential challenges, and help you make informed decisions every step of the way.

For homebuyers and sellers across Houston, Sugar Land, and The Woodlands, asking the right questions upfront can help you find an agent who aligns with your goals and communication style.


3 Smart Questions Every Buyer Should Ask a Real Estate Agent

1. What Housing Trends Are You Seeing in My Target Neighborhood?

Local expertise matters.

Whether you’re considering a master-planned community in Sugar Land, a family-friendly neighborhood in The Woodlands, or an up-and-coming area inside the Houston loop, your agent should be able to explain:

  • Current inventory levels
  • Average days on market
  • Recent sales trends
  • Price appreciation patterns
  • New developments that could impact home values

A great agent helps you understand not only where the market is today—but where it may be headed tomorrow.


2. How Do You Help Buyers Stand Out in Competitive Markets?

Even when inventory improves, desirable homes can still attract multiple offers.

Ask potential agents how they help clients:

  • Structure strong offers
  • Navigate bidding situations
  • Identify off-market opportunities
  • Communicate effectively with listing agents
  • Create winning negotiation strategies

An experienced agent knows that standing out isn’t always about offering the highest price. Sometimes it’s about presenting the strongest overall package.


3. What Concessions or Negotiations Are Realistic Right Now?

Every market has opportunities.

Depending on current conditions, buyers may be able to negotiate:

  • Seller-paid closing costs
  • Home warranty coverage
  • Repair credits
  • Rate buydowns
  • Extended closing timelines

An agent who understands local market dynamics can help you identify realistic opportunities and avoid leaving money on the table.


Building Your Homebuying Dream Team

Your real estate agent isn’t the only professional you’ll rely on during the process.

Successful transactions often involve a team that includes:

  • A trusted loan officer
  • A knowledgeable real estate agent
  • Home inspectors
  • Title professionals
  • Insurance experts

When these professionals work together, the homebuying journey becomes smoother, more predictable, and a lot less stressful.
